The Malaysia 3D Animation Market was estimated at USD 160 Million in 2025 and is projected to reach USD 209 Million by 2032, growing at a CAGR of 4.9% from 2026 to 2032.

The table below presents the year‑wise growth rates along with the key drivers influencing the market
| Year | Growth Rate | Major Drivers |
| 2021 | -2.9% | Impact of MCO on entertainment and production sectors. |
| 2022 | 4.1% | Increased government support for creative industries funding. |
| 2023 | 8.6% | Growing interest in virtual reality experiences by entertainment brands. |
| 2024 | 4.2% | Rise in mobile game development among local startups. |
| 2025 | 5.7% | Demand for augmented reality in retail applications. |
| 2026 | 5.5% | Investment in animation technology through Malaysia’s Creative Industry Policy. |
| 2027 | 5.0% | Surge in educational content production for online learning. |
| 2028 | 4.9% | Local festivals celebrating animation attracting international collaborations. |
| 2029 | 5.2% | Growing social media content creation enhancing animation usage. |
| 2030 | 4.9% | Increased localization efforts for foreign content in Malaysia. |
| 2031 | 5.2% | Popularity of animated advertisements among local brands. |
| 2032 | 4.9% | Cultural exports boosting demand for Malaysian animation. |

Despite its growth, the Malaysia 3D Animation market faces several restraints. One of the most pressing issues is the shortage of skilled talent, which hampers the ability to meet rising demand. Continuous training is essential to ensure that professionals stay abreast of rapidly evolving technologies. on top of that, balancing quality output with production costs remains a persistent challenge for many studios. Intellectual property concerns also pose significant risks, as safeguarding creative content is vital for maintaining industry integrity.
Several trends are shaping the Malaysia 3D Animation market. The integration of AR and VR in various applications is one of the most notable developments, pushing the boundaries of traditional animation. on top of that, there is a growing emphasis on producing culturally relevant content that resonates with local and regional audiences. As businesses increasingly recognize the value of engaging visual content, more sectors are adopting 3D animation, expanding its reach beyond entertainment into fields like education and healthcare.
Opportunities for growth in the Malaysia 3D Animation market are abundant. The increasing demand for interactive content in gaming and immersive experiences in advertising presents a significant avenue for expansion. on top of that, collaboration with educational institutions can cultivate a new generation of talent, addressing the skills gap in the industry. There is also potential for partnerships with international firms, which can enhance local capabilities and provide access to larger markets.
The Malaysian government plays a crucial role in fostering a supportive environment for the 3D Animation market. With initiatives focused on enhancing digital infrastructure and creative industries, the regulatory framework is becoming increasingly conducive to growth. The government is prioritizing policies that encourage innovation and attract investment in the creative sector, which is vital for sustaining the momentum of the animation industry.

Export potential enables firms to identify high-growth global markets with greater confidence by combining advanced trade intelligence with a structured quantitative methodology. The framework analyzes emerging demand trends and country-level import patterns while integrating macroeconomic and trade datasets such as GDP and population forecasts, bilateral import–export flows, tariff structures, elasticity differentials between developed and developing economies, geographic distance, and import demand projections. Using weighted trade values from 2020–2024 as the base period to project country-to-country export potential for 2030, these inputs are operationalized through calculated drivers such as gravity model parameters, tariff impact factors, and projected GDP per-capita growth. Through an analysis of hidden potentials, demand hotspots, and market conditions that are most favorable to success, this method enables firms to focus on target countries, maximize returns, and global expansion with data, backed by accuracy.
By factoring in the projected importer demand gap that is currently unmet and could be potential opportunity, it identifies the potential for the Exporter (Country) among 190 countries, against the general trade analysis, which identifies the biggest importer or exporter.
